One of the key advantages of investing in property development projects is the potential for high returns. Unlike traditional investments like stocks and bonds, property development projects have the potential to generate significant profits in a relatively short period of time. By purchasing land or property at a favorable price and developing it into a profitable asset, investors can enjoy substantial returns on their initial investment.
In addition to the potential for high returns, investing in property development projects also offers investors the opportunity to earn rental income. By developing properties that can be rented out to tenants, investors can create a passive stream of income that can provide financial security for years to come. This rental income can help investors cover the costs associated with the property, such as maintenance, property taxes, and mortgage payments, while also generating a steady source of cash flow.
Furthermore, investing in property development projects can also provide investors with valuable tax benefits. By taking advantage of tax deductions and incentives available to property developers, investors can reduce their tax liability and maximize their overall returns. In addition, certain investment structures, such as real estate investment trusts (REITs), can offer investors tax-efficient ways to invest in property development projects while enjoying the benefits of diversification and liquidity.
Another key reason why investors should consider investing in property development projects is the ability to diversify their investment portfolio. By allocating a portion of their investment portfolio to property development projects, investors can reduce their overall risk exposure and protect themselves against market fluctuations. Additionally, investing in property development projects can offer investors a hedge against inflation, as real estate values tend to appreciate over time, providing a valuable source of diversification for investors seeking to grow their wealth.
